The Core Functions of Vitamin B3

Vitamin B3, scientifically known as niacin, is a water-soluble vitamin essential for hundreds of metabolic processes. It exists in several forms, primarily nicotinic acid and nicotinamide (niacinamide), which are both crucial for converting food into energy. Niacin serves as a precursor to the coenzymes NAD and NADP, which are involved in cellular metabolism and are fundamental to life itself. Adequate niacin intake is essential for preventing the deficiency disease pellagra, a condition characterized by dementia, dermatitis, and diarrhea.

B3 for Energy Production

As a core component of NAD and NADP, vitamin B3 plays a central role in energy production at a cellular level. These coenzymes help facilitate the transfer of energy from carbohydrates, fats, and proteins into ATP, the body's main energy currency. Without enough B3, cellular function becomes inefficient, which can lead to fatigue, lethargy, and a general lack of energy.

Supporting Nervous System and Brain Function

The brain and nervous system have high energy demands, making a steady supply of niacin critical for their proper function. A deficiency can cause a range of neurological and psychological symptoms, including memory loss, depression, fatigue, and headaches. Some research even suggests that sufficient niacin intake may help protect against age-related cognitive decline, and that certain types of schizophrenia may be responsive to niacin treatment.

The Skin Health Powerhouse

Niacinamide, a form of vitamin B3, has become a staple in modern skincare products due to its wide array of benefits. It is known for its anti-inflammatory properties and its ability to help regulate oil production, which can be beneficial for managing acne. It also helps strengthen the skin's natural protective barrier by stimulating the production of ceramides, which improves hydration and resilience. Topically, niacinamide can reduce the appearance of enlarged pores, minimize dark spots and hyperpigmentation, and help protect skin cells from environmental damage.

B3 and Cardiovascular Health

One of the most well-known uses of high-dose vitamin B3 (in the form of nicotinic acid) is in the management of cholesterol and triglyceride levels. It can significantly increase levels of HDL (good) cholesterol and lower LDL (bad) cholesterol and triglycerides. However, this is done under strict medical supervision due to the high doses required and the risk of side effects like liver damage and flushing. The use of niacin for cholesterol management has been declining due to side effects and the advent of statin drugs, but it remains a secondary option for some patients.

Comparing Niacin (Nicotinic Acid) and Niacinamide

While both are forms of Vitamin B3, they have distinct applications, particularly when used in supplement form.

Feature Niacin (Nicotinic Acid) Niacinamide (Nicotinamide)
Cardiovascular Effects Lowers LDL and triglycerides, and raises HDL at high doses. No effect on blood lipids at supplemental doses.
Primary Use Prescription use for managing high cholesterol and triglycerides under medical supervision. Supplementation to prevent or treat niacin deficiency (pellagra) and topical use for skincare.
Side Effects Common side effects include skin flushing, itching, stomach upset, and potential liver issues at high doses. Does not cause the uncomfortable flushing associated with nicotinic acid. Fewer side effects.
Toxicity Profile Higher risk of hepatotoxicity (liver damage) at very high doses, especially with slow-release formulations. Better tolerated at higher doses, though extremely high doses can still be toxic.

Getting Your B3: Food Sources

For most people, a balanced diet is sufficient to meet their niacin needs, preventing the need for high-dose supplementation.

  • Poultry: Chicken and turkey are excellent sources.
  • Fish: Tuna and salmon contain high levels.
  • Red Meat: Beef and pork are good options.
  • Nuts and Seeds: Peanuts, sunflower seeds, and almonds provide niacin.
  • Legumes: Lentils and chickpeas are a good plant-based source.
  • Fortified Grains: Many breads and cereals have niacin added during processing.

Is Supplemental B3 Necessary?

While most people get enough niacin from their diet, supplementation may be necessary for those with a deficiency or other medical conditions. For example, individuals with alcoholism, anorexia, or certain gastrointestinal conditions may be at risk of developing pellagra. Prescription-strength nicotinic acid may be used for cholesterol management in patients who cannot tolerate statins. However, it is crucial to consult with a healthcare provider before starting any B3 supplement regimen, especially with high doses, to understand the risks and benefits.
